Wilhelm (biosystems engineering and environmental science, U. of Tennessee, Knoxville) et al. present a textbook for non-engineers wanting to use engineering ideas in food processing, handling, and storage work. Chapters can be used separately and have individual references. They cover problem-solving, physical properties and texture of food, fluid flow, heat transfer, thermal processing, refrigeration systems, psychometrics, drying and dehydration, and energy use.
